The Problem

The State of Energy Wholesale in 2025

Most energy brands have invested heavily in DTC e-commerce, social media, and consumer marketing. But their wholesale operations — often 60–80% of total revenue — still look like they did a decade ago.

Orders Come in Via 5+ Channels

Email, phone, WhatsApp, E-world Essen paper forms, and occasional fax. Each channel is a silo. No order generates behavioural data. No interaction enriches the buyer profile.

Product Catalogues Are Static Files

PDF lookbooks, Excel price lists, printed line sheets. Updated manually each season. Inconsistent across markets. No tracking of what buyers actually look at.

Buyer Intelligence Does Not Exist

CRM knows who the buyer is. ERP knows what was ordered. But nobody knows what was browsed, compared, considered, and rejected. The most valuable data — buyer intent — is invisible.

Every Tool Solves One Problem

A B2B shop for online orders. A CRM for contacts. An ERP for fulfilment. A BI tool for reports. Four systems, four data silos, zero connected intelligence.

Sales Reps Visit Without Context

No pre-visit intelligence on which substations need upgrades, which framework contracts are expiring, or which competitors were evaluated. The rep carries printed datasheets to a procurement meeting.

E-world Leads Evaporate

E-world Essen generates hundreds of booth contacts. Business cards scanned, follow-up by email. Within 4 weeks, 80% of utility leads have gone cold. Zero structured data remains.

The Root Cause

Why Adding More Tools Makes the Problem Worse

Every time a energy brand adds a new tool — a B2B webshop, a digital catalogue, a reporting dashboard — it creates another data silo. The webshop knows what buyers ordered online. The CRM knows what the sales rep discussed. The catalogue tool knows what PDFs were downloaded. But none of these systems talk to each other.

The result is not just inefficiency. It is structural data loss. Every manual process, every disconnected tool, every channel that operates independently destroys information that could have been used to make better decisions.

A platform is fundamentally different. It is not a collection of tools. It is one system where every interaction — from showroom presentation to portal restock — writes to the same buyer profile and reads from the same product data.

Why Energy Is Different

From 400kV Transmission to 230V Consumer. Every Voltage Level Needs Different Equipment. One Platform Manages All.

400kV
Extra High Voltage
Transmission lines, power transformers, GIS switchgear, surge arresters
IEC 62271SF6 gas€2M+ per unit
110kV
High Voltage
Sub-transmission, power transformers, circuit breakers, CTs, VTs
IEC 60076Oil/dry€200K–2M
20kV
Medium Voltage
Distribution transformers, RMUs, cables, switchgear, protection relays
IEC 62271-200IP65+€10K–200K
400V
Low Voltage
Distribution boards, MCBs, RCDs, cables, busbars, metering
IEC 61439Highest volume€50–10K
Smart
Smart Grid & Metering
Smart meters, SCADA, RTUs, communication modules, demand response
IEC 62056DLMS/COSEMFastest-growing
